aopeng 发表于 2018-11-1 11:52:53

南开18秋(1709、1803、1809)《Adoid系统应用开发》在线作业...

18秋学期(1709、1803、1809)《Adoid系统应用开发》在线作业
核对题目下载答案
1.[单选题]下列哪个文件中可以修改项目的sdk版本?()          (满分:)
    A. AndroidManifast.xml    B. project.properties    C. main.xml    D. proguard-project.txt
    正确答案:——B——
2.[单选题]ViewPager添加适配器的方法是()。          (满分:)
    A. setAdapter()
    B. addAdapter()
    C. updateAdapter()
    D. insertAdapter()
    正确答案:——A——
3.[单选题]Android一词的本义指“机器人”,同时也是( )于2007年11月5日宣布的基于Linux平台的开源手机操作系统的名称。          (满分:)
    A. 微软公司
    B. 英特尔公司
    C. 谷歌公司
    D. 摩托罗拉公司
    正确答案:——C——
4.[单选题]在android程序中,Log.e()用于输出什么级别的日志信息?()          (满分:)
    A. 调试
    B. 信息
    C. 警告
    D. 错误
    正确答案:————
5.[单选题]如果在线性布局LinearLayout中放入三个所有属性值相同按钮,如果把orientation属性删除掉,则在屏幕上显示的是()。          (满分:)
    A. 只有最后一个被添加的按钮被显示
    B. 只有第一个被添加的按钮被显示
    C. 三个按钮纵向排列显示
    D. 三个按钮横向排列显示
    正确答案:————
6.[单选题]在手机开发中常用的数据库是()。          (满分:)
    A. SQLite
    B. Oracle
    C. SqlServer
    D. MySQL
    正确答案:————
7.[单选题]在数据库中,table表示()。          (满分:)
    A. 表
    B. 字段
    C. 主键
    D. 数据类型
    正确答案:————
8.[单选题]如果Activity被一个透明Activity覆盖,会调用的生命周期方法是()。          (满分:)
    A. onSaveInstanceState()
    B. onHide()
    C. onStop()
    D. onPause
    正确答案:————
9.[单选题]下列哪个属性是专用于相对布局的?()          (满分:)
    A. android.orientation
    B. android:stretchColumns    无忧答案网
    C. android:layout_alignParentRight
    D. android:layout_toRightOf
    正确答案:————
10.[单选题]sdcard的读权限是()。          (满分:)
    A. WRITE_EXTERNAL_STORAGE
    B. READ_EXTERNAL_STORAGE
    C. APPEND_EXTERNAL_STORAGE
    D. PRIVATE_EXTERNAL_STORAGE
    正确答案:————
11.[单选题]下列哪个可做EditText编辑框的提示信息?()          (满分:)
    A. android:inputType
    B. android:text
    C. android:digits
    D. android:hint
    正确答案:————
12.[单选题]访问内容提供者的类是()。          (满分:)
    A. ContentResolver
    B. ContentProvider
    C. Intent
    D. httprequest
    正确答案:————
13.[单选题]自定义广播接收器android.content.BroadcastReceiver,必需重写哪个方法?()          (满分:)
    A. onCreate方法
    B. onReceive方法
    C. onTrimMemory方法
    D. onResume方法
    正确答案:————
14.[单选题]android:completionThreshold=1是哪个组件的属性?()          (满分:)
    A. ImageButton
    B. EditText
    C. TextView
    D. AutoCompleteTextView
    正确答案:————
15.[单选题]点击登录按钮后页面跳转到下一个页面,则跳转的语句要放到哪个监听器中?()          (满分:)
    A. OnClickListener
    B. OnCheckedChangeListener
    C. OnItemChangeedListener
    D. OnItemClickListener
    正确答案:————
16.[单选题]下列哪个是与发送短信息有关的Action?()          (满分:)
    A. ACTION_VIEW
    B. ACTION_CALL
    C. ACTION_DIAL
    D. ACTION_SENDTO
    正确答案:————
17.[单选题]ListView中有个属性android:background是设置什么的?()          (满分:)
    A. ListView中每个item的背景色
    B. ListView的背景设置
    C. ListView的位置设置
    D. ListView的滚动条设置
    正确答案:————
18.[单选题]SQLite中,true和false这俩值用什么类型表示?()          (满分:)
    A. 浮点
    B. Boolean
    C. 字符串
    D. 正整数
    正确答案:————
19.[单选题]ListView添加滚动监听需要设置的方法是哪个?()          (满分:)
    A. setOnItemClickListener
    B. setOnClickListener
    C. setOnPressedListener
    D. setOnScrollListener
    正确答案:————
20.[单选题]SQLite数据库文件的存放文件夹路径是()。          (满分:)
    A. /data/data/应用程序包/shared_prefs
    B. /data/data/应用程序包/files
    C. /data/data/应用程序包/sdcard
    D. /data/data/应用程序包/databases
    正确答案:————
21.[单选题]导航应该使用什么技术?()          (满分:)
    A. ListView
    B. GridView
    C. SharedPreferences
    D. MediaPlayer
    正确答案:————
22.[单选题]SQLiteDatabase类表示()。          (满分:)
    A. 文件
    B. 界面
    C. SQLite数据库
    D. sdcard
    正确答案:————
23.[单选题]SQLiteDatabase执行增删改的方法是()。          (满分:)
    A. execSQL
    B. rawQuery
    C. insert
    D. update
    正确答案:————
24.[单选题]以下能够得到ContentResolver的方法正确的是()。          (满分:)
    A. getContentResolver()
    B. getContentProvicerResolver()
    C. getProviderResolver()
    D. getResolver()
    正确答案:————
25.[单选题]通常获得SharedPreferences的age的值,用的方法是()。          (满分:)
    A. getString
    B. getInt
    C. getBoolean
    D. getLong
    正确答案:————
26.[单选题]setOnTouchEvent设置返回值为true和false有何区别?()          (满分:)
    A. 没有区别,都能对事件进行监听
    B. 设置为true时只能在移动时获得一次监听事件,false则可以多次
    C. 返回true表示这个消息已经被处理结束,后续的handler不再接收到这个消息
    D. 设置为false是,在处理一次监听事件后,系统将抛弃该次事件
    正确答案:————
27.[单选题]能够持久保存数据的技术可以是()。          (满分:)
    A. 动画
    B. 集合
    C. 数据库
    D. Fragment
    正确答案:————
28.[单选题]下列选项哪个不是Activity启动的方法?()          (满分:)
    A. startActivity
    B. goToActivity
    C. startActivityForResul
    D. startActivityFromChild
    正确答案:————
29.[单选题]SharedPreferences中,MODE_WORLD_WRITEABLE是什么访问权限?()          (满分:)
    A. 私有数据
    B. 可读
    C. 可写
    D. 追加
    正确答案:————
30.[单选题]sql语句中占位符是用什么表示?()          (满分:)
    A. @
    B. $
    C. ?
    D. #
    正确答案:————
31.[单选题]下列说法错误的是()。          (满分:)
    A. Intent起着一个媒体中介的作用,专门提供组件互相调用的相关信息,实现调用者与被调用者之间的解耦
    B. Intent可以传递View对象
    C. 对于直接Intent,Android不需要去做解析,因为目标组件已经很明确,Android需要解析的是那些间接Intent,通过解析,将Intent映射给可以处理此Intent的Activity、IntentReceiver或Service
    D. 通过Intent可以删除程序
    正确答案:————
32.[单选题]Activity生命周期中,第一个需要执行的方法是()。          (满分:)
    A. onStart
    B. onCreate
    C. onReStart
    D. onResume
    正确答案:————
33.[单选题]SQLite数据库中,integer表示什么类型?()          (满分:)
    A. 浮点
    B. Boolean
    C. 字符串
    D. 正整数
    正确答案:————
34.[单选题]scrollState的状态值有几个?( )          (满分:)
    A. 1
    B. 2
    C. 3
    D. 4
    正确答案:————
35.[单选题]以下哪个步骤不是ViewPager显示界面必须的?()          (满分:)
    A. xml中引入ViewPager控件
    B. 为ViewPage设置数据
    C. 为ViewPager设置监听
    D. 为ViewPAger设置适配器
    正确答案:————
36.[单选题]获得sdcard的挂载状态是()。          (满分:)
    A. Environment.getExternalStorageState()
    B. Environment.getExternalStorageDirectory()
    C. getState()
    D. getFileDir()
    正确答案:————
37.[单选题]以下哪个是ViewPager需要用到的适配器类?()          (满分:)
    A. PageAdapter
    B. ListAdapter
    C. BaseAdapter
    D. ArrayAdapter
    正确答案:————
38.[单选题]File类的getPath方法的作用是()。          (满分:)
    A. 判断文件是否存在
    B. 获得文件的路径
    C. 获得文件的大小
    D. 创建文件
    正确答案:————
39.[单选题]SQLite数据库中,float表示什么类型?()          (满分:)
    A. 浮点
    B. Boolean
    C. 字符串
    D. 正整数
    正确答案:————
40.[单选题]关于Service说法不正确的是()。          (满分:)
    A. 属于android四大组件
    B. startService方式启动服务后,服务一直在后台运行
    C. 需要在清单列表配置
    D. 需要继承BindService类
    正确答案:————
二、多选题:
41.[多选题]有关Activity生命周期描述正确的是()。          (满分:)
    A. 设置Activity的android:screenOrientation=\portrait\属性时,切换屏幕横纵方向时不会重新调用各个生命周期,只会执行onConfigurationChanged方法
    B. 未设置Activity的android:configChanges属性,切换屏幕横纵方向时会重新调用onCreate()方法
    C. 当再次启动某个launchMode设置为singletask的Activity,它的onNewIntent()方法会被触发
    D. 用户正在操作某个Activity,这时如果其他应用
    正确答案:————
42.[多选题]开发android程序需要的开发工具和开发包包括()。          (满分:)
    A. JDK
    B. Eclipse
    C. AndroidSDK
    D. ADT
    正确答案:————
43.[多选题]下列关于Service的描述,不正确的是()。          (满分:)
    A. Servie主要负责一些耗时比较长的操作,这说明Service会运行在独立的子线程中
    B. 每次调用Context类中的StartService()方法后都会新建一个Service实例
    C. 每次启动一个服务时候都会先后调用onCreate()和onStart()方法
    D. 当调用了ConText类中的StopService()方法后,Serviece中的onDestroy()方法会自动回调
    正确答案:————
44.[多选题]关于隐式Intent不正确的是()。          (满分:)
    A. android中使用IntentFilter来寻找与隐式Intent相关的对象
    B. 通过组件的名称寻找与intent相关联的对象
    C. 隐式Intent更多用于在应用程序内部传递消息
    D. 一个声明了IntentFilter的组件只能响应隐式Intent请求
    正确答案:————
45.[多选题]NotificationManager中清除消息的方法是()。          (满分:)
    A. destroy
    B. cancel
    C. clear
    D. cancelAll
    正确答案:————
三、判断题:
46.[判断题]Intent是一个将要执行的动作的抽象的描述。          (满分:)
    A. 错误
    B. 正确
    正确答案:————
47.[判断题]使用startService()方法启动服务后,调用者和服务间没有关联,即使调用者退出了,服务仍然进行。          (满分:)
    A. 错误
    B. 正确
    正确答案:————
48.[判断题]如果service已经启动,再次启动该服务时将先后调用onCreate()和onStartCommand()方法。          (满分:)
    A. 错误
    B. 正确
    正确答案:————
49.[判断题]Android工程中Activity可以直接创建使用。          (满分:)
    A. 错误
    B. 正确
    正确答案:————
50.[判断题]可以构造Handler对象来与Looper沟通,以便push新消息到MessageQueue里;或者接收Looper从MessageQueue取出)所送来的消息。          (满分:)
    A. 错误
    B. 正确
    正确答案:————
附件是答案,需要的自助下载,q761296021

页: [1]
查看完整版本: 南开18秋(1709、1803、1809)《Adoid系统应用开发》在线作业...